Japan’s revised real GDP growth for the April-June quarter came in at an annualized 1.4%, according to figures released by the Cabinet Office.
The revision lifted the growth rate from the preliminary 1.1% estimate announced on Aug. 17. The figure measures real growth from the previous three-month period.
